CMS系统源码下载全攻略:揭秘开源内容管理系统源
随着互联网的飞速发展,内容管理系统(CMS)已经成为企业、个人网站构建的重要工具。开源CMS系统因其免费、灵活、可定制等优势,受到越来越多用户的青睐。本文将为您详细介绍如何下载CMS系统源码,并探讨如何通过学习源码来提升自己的技能。
一、CMS系统源码下载的重要性
1.学习源码:通过下载CMS系统源码,我们可以深入了解其内部结构和实现原理,从而提升自己的编程能力和系统架构设计水平。
2.定制开发:开源CMS系统通常具有较好的扩展性和定制性,通过下载源码,我们可以根据自己的需求进行二次开发,满足个性化需求。
3.安全研究:了解CMS系统源码有助于发现潜在的安全漏洞,为系统安全提供保障。
二、CMS系统源码下载途径
1.官方网站:大多数开源CMS系统都会在其官方网站提供源码下载,用户可以访问官方网站,按照提示进行下载。
2.版本控制平台:如GitHub、GitLab等,许多开源项目都会在这些平台上托管源码,用户可以搜索并下载所需版本的源码。
3.第三方下载平台:一些专业的开源软件下载平台,如开源中国、码云等,也提供了丰富的CMS系统源码下载资源。
三、CMS系统源码下载步骤
1.确定所需CMS系统:根据自身需求,选择合适的CMS系统,如WordPress、Drupal、Joomla等。
2.访问官方网站或版本控制平台:在官方网站或版本控制平台上搜索所需CMS系统的源码。
3.下载源码:根据提示,选择合适的下载方式,如ZIP、TGZ等,并下载到本地。
4.解压源码:将下载的源码包解压到指定目录。
四、学习CMS系统源码的方法
1.阅读文档:大多数开源CMS系统都会提供详细的官方文档,用户可以阅读文档了解系统架构、功能模块、开发指南等。
2.分析代码:通过阅读源码,了解系统内部实现原理,关注关键代码和模块。
3.模块开发:尝试修改或扩展系统模块,实现个性化需求。
4.参与社区:加入CMS系统相关社区,与其他开发者交流学习,共同进步。
五、总结
CMS系统源码下载对于学习、定制开发、安全研究等方面具有重要意义。通过本文的介绍,相信您已经掌握了下载CMS系统源码的方法,并学会了如何学习源码。希望您能在开源社区中不断学习、进步,成为一名优秀的开发者。